About N-[2-[4-(3,5-dimethyl-1H-pyrazol-4-yl)anilino]-2-oxo-1-spiro[2.5]octan-6-ylethyl]-2-methylpyrazole-3-carboxamide

N-[2-[4-(3,5-dimethyl-1H-pyrazol-4-yl)anilino]-2-oxo-1-spiro[2.5]octan-6-ylethyl]-2-methylpyrazole-3-carboxamide (PubChem CID 150747412) has the molecular formula C26H32N6O2 and a molecular weight of 460.58 g/mol. Its IUPAC name is N-[2-[4-(3,5-dimethyl-1H-pyrazol-4-yl)anilino]-2-oxo-1-spiro[2.5]octan-6-ylethyl]-2-methylpyrazole-3-carboxamide.
